    Incline Treadmill Training

    Incorporating incline training into your treadmill workout could be beneficial to your muscles and your heart. It also helps simulate the types of workouts you'd find outdoors on trails or mountain slopes.

    Running on flat surfaces could be more harmful to your knees than incline training. This is the reason why many world-class trainers incorporate the incline portion of their client's exercises.

    Increased Calories Boiled

    The intensity of an exercise on a treadmill can be increased by adding an inclines. This means you'll lose more fat than if you walk at a normal pace on an even surface. The incline of an upward slope targets certain muscles because the body is forced to be more reliant to overcome gravity. These muscles include the gluteus maximus as well as quadriceps and hamstrings. Walking uphill can help tone these muscles and increase lower body strength.

    In addition to burning more calories, walking on an incline treadmill can also boost your heart rate and calorie burn which can improve your overall health. It can also improve your cardiovascular fitness and endurance as well as build stronger, more lean muscle mass.

    When using an incline on the treadmill, it is important to warm up on flat surfaces at a moderate speed to help prepare the muscles and joints for the exercise on the incline. To prevent injury or fatigue it is recommended periodically to alternate between periods of a flat or low incline.

    Avoid leaning on the handrails or holding onto them when walking on treadmills with incline. Doing this can decrease the amount of calories burned and reduce the effectiveness of your exercise. Try to keep your hands off the handrails, instead, rely on your leg muscles to maintain your balance.

    It's also a good idea at times to utilize the decline feature of the treadmill. This will help target the calf muscles and the shins, which are frequently overlooked during treadmill training. This can also help strengthen the ankle and leg joints, which will help protect you from injury as you age.

    If you are new to the practice of incline-training, start by gradually increasing the incline. This will avoid injuries and gradually strengthen your muscles as you become familiar with the increased intensity. Monitor your heart rate when performing incline exercises. This will ensure that you don't go overboard and risk injury.

    Interval training can aid you in getting the most value from your treadmill workout. Alternate between intervals of higher incline and low or flat incline intervals throughout your workout to maximize calories burned and improve your endurance.

    If your treadmill is equipped with the option of manual adjustments, you can vary the incline during the course of a workout to avoid boredom or plateauing in your fitness level. It is important to remember that different incline levels produce different results.

    If you walk on an incline of 10%, you will feel as if you are climbing a mountain. This exercise will challenge your glutes, quads, and calves to give you a harder exercise than just walking on a flat treadmill.
